AMN Healthcare has recently filled 8 Travel Occupational Therapist positions in San Luis Obispo, California demonstrating the high demand for skilled professionals in Acute Care Occupational Therapy and Home Health Occupational Therapy specialties. These positions offered competitive weekly pay ranging from $2,125 to $2,468, with an average of $2,297. Jobs were placed in the top facility Central Coast Home Health.

Most travel Occupational Therapist positions in San Luis Obispo require candidates to have a valid state license, along with at least one to two years of clinical experience in various therapy settings. Additionally, experience in acute care or rehabilitation environments is often preferred to ensure adaptability and proficiency in delivering patient care.
In San Luis Obispo, healthcare facilities such as hospitals and rehabilitation centers commonly provide travel positions for Occupational Therapists in skilled and acute settings, while school districts often seek traveling OT professionals for educational purposes. These opportunities allow practitioners to gain diverse experiences across various patient populations and care environments.
